Spirituality, Leadership and Management (SLaM Inc) is incorporated as an association in New South Wales under the Associations Incorporation Act 2010, although its activities have extended around Australia.
SLaM Inc has taken up the mission of the previous organisation, SLaM Network Limited, that was formed in 2000 and which voluntarily deregistered as a company in 2005. The current organisation commenced in 2008 when a group of people in Sydney resolved to re-establish regular activities that focus around the issues that emerge when the concept of spirituality is brought into the spheres of leadership and management.
The management committee consists of: President, Vice President, Secretary, Treasurer and three ordinary members. The management committee is elected at the Annual General Meeting following the end of the financial year (30 June). The management committee may appoint sub-committees for various purposes, consisting of members of the association, to deal with publications, conferences, other events or other matters.

Currently, the main activity of SLAM Inc is the continuance of the Journal of Spirituality, Leadership and Management, headed by Editor-in-Chief, Claire Jankelson.
